MEMO — Returned Demo Units

To: Office Manager, Harlow Annex

The six Vextra 40 demo units returned from the Callowmere trade show have been checked in and repacked. Two show cosmetic scuffs; all power on normally. They are staged in the front storeroom, shrink-wrapped on a single pallet, ready for pickup by Bramridge Couriers tomorrow morning. Confirm the storeroom is unlocked by 08:30. The courier will require the confidential hand-over instruction below.

drop instructions, kahip-yahig: the aldion rusion courier leaves the holius oliath tamion ledger at gate 7743 under passcode 254881

Subject: Handover — Keyturner rotation utility

Team,

Handing Keyturner support to Priya effective Monday. Quick notes: rotations run hourly via the scheduler pod; failures page after two misses. Logs live in the ops bucket. If a rotation stalls, restart the worker — do not re-run manually, it double-rotates. Escalations go through the platform channel. For manual verification of rotation state, query the audit database using the connection string below.

— Dario

database URL for bahop-yagep: mssql://sildor_svc:35ha7jz@db-fb6d.nelvrodyn.example:5432/casath

**Postmortem timeline — Farelight pricing experiment**

14:22 — On-call paged after checkout conversions dropped sharply on the Farelight platform. Investigation showed the ticket-pricing experiment had begun serving the treatment price to 100% of traffic instead of the intended 10% split, due to a misconfigured rollout flag pushed earlier that afternoon. Experiment was halted at 14:41 and prices reverted. The deploy responsible was identified by the token recorded below.

session token of fadug-hahap = htk3_554

Q3 PLANNING — Regional Sales Review
To: Sales Leads

Northline region: 6% over target. Dorvale: flat, pipeline thin. Westmarch: down 4%, two key renewals slipped to Q4. Actions: tighten Dorvale prospecting, escalate Westmarch renewals, hold Northline staffing. Forecast calls due Friday. Read the confidential planning note below before the Monday call.

board note of kadug-tawig: Only 5 of the 100 pilot accounts renewed Oliath, so a churn review is set for April 15.